Types of CNC Tool Inserts: A Comparative Analysis
CNC tool inserts play a vital role in machining operations. They directly impact precision and efficiency. Various types exist, each suited for specific tasks. For instance, carbide inserts are renowned for their hardness. They excel in high-speed machining. However, they can be brittle under excessive pressure, leading to potential breakage.
Ceramic inserts, on the other hand, are suitable for high-temperature tasks. They can withstand wear but may require specific conditions. High-speed steel inserts provide versatility. They are cost-effective but often less durable than other options. Choosing the right type demands understanding the machining environment and material types.
Each insert has its pros and cons. Knowing the specific requirements can help in selection. Buyers need to balance cost and performance. Factors to Consider When Selecting Tool Inserts
Choosing the right tool inserts for CNC machining is crucial for ensuring efficiency and precision. When selecting tool inserts, consider the material type. Tungsten carbide remains a popular choice due to its hardness and wear resistance. A recent report indicates that carbide tools account for nearly 30% of the global cutting tools market, reflecting their industry-wide acceptance.
Geometry plays a significant role in insert performance. The shape and angles can greatly influence cutting efficiency and chip control. Inserts with a high positive rake angle can enhance cutting action. However, they may not suit all materials. It’s essential to perform careful analysis before selecting an insert design. A study noted that improper selection could increase tool wear by up to 15%.
Coating type is another factor worth considering. The right coating can improve surface finish and tool life. For instance, ceramic and ceramic-titanium coatings provide excellent heat resistance. However, they may not hold up under high-stress conditions. As machining processes evolve, the demand for advanced coatings is expected to rise.
